Family-Friendly Itinerary for Patna

Monday, August 14: Arrival in Patna

Welcome to Patna! After checking into your hotel, spend the morning exploring the Sanjay Gandhi Biological Park, home to a variety of animal species. In the afternoon, visit the Patna Museum to learn about the history and culture of the region. End your day with a relaxing boat ride on the Ganges River during the evening.

  • Sanjay Gandhi Biological Park: Cost - ₹200 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Patna Museum: Cost - ₹100 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Ganges River Boat Ride: Cost - ₹500 per boat,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Tuesday, August 15: Historical Exploration

Start your day by visiting the iconic Golghar, a granary built during the British Raj. Climb to the top for panoramic views of the city. In the afternoon, explore the ancient ruins of Pataliputra, the former capital of the Maurya Empire. End your day with a visit to the Mahatma Gandhi Setu, one of the longest bridges in India.

  • Golghar: Cost - ₹100 per person,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Pataliputra Ruins: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Mahatma Gandhi Setu: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ours

Sunday, August 20: Day Trip to Nalanda

Take a day trip to Nalanda,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, known for its ancient ruins and the famous Nalanda University. Explore the archaeological site and learn about the rich history of this educational center. Return to Patna in the evening and spend your last night in the city.

  • Nalanda Archaeological Site: Cost - ₹200 per person, Time Spent - 4-5 hours
  • Travel to and from Nalanda: Cost - ₹800 (round trip by taxi), Time Spent - 2-3 hours (each way)

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ique experience, visit the Patna Zoo, also known as the Sanjay Gandhi Jaivik Udyan, which houses a variety of animals and offers a peaceful environment for a family outing. Another hidden gem is the Kumhrar Park, where you can explore the ruins of ancient Pataliputra and learn about the city's rich history. Don't forget to try the mouth-watering street food at Maurya Lok Complex, a popular spot among locals and tourists alike.
